Providing for consideration of Senate amendment to the bill (H.R. 2471) to measure the progress of post-disaster recovery and efforts to address corruption, governance, rule of law, and media freedoms in Haiti; providing for consideration of the joint resolution (H.J. Res. 75) making further continuing appropriations for the fiscal year ending September 30, 2022, and for other purpose; and providing for consideration of the bill (H.R. 6968) to prohibit the importation of energy products of the Russian Federation, and for other purposes.
This resolution provides rules for consideration of H.R. 2471 (Consolidated Appropriations Act, 2022), H.J.Res. 75 (Extension of Continuing Appropriations Act, 2022), and H.R. 6968 (Ending Importation of Russian Oil Act).

The House Committee on Rules reported an original measure, H. Rept. 117-261, by Mr. McGovern.
The rule provides for consideration of the Senate amendment to H.R. 2471. The rule provides for one hour of general debate each on the Senate amendment to H.R. 2471, H.J. Res. 75 and H.R. 6968. The rule provides for division of the question in relation to the Senate amendment to H.R. 2471. (consideration: CR H1381-1389; text: CR H1381)
Pursuant to the provisions of H. Res. 973, H. Res. 972 is laid on the table.
